Output ec1878cbe98cd5fe0d43edd332a22b0dcc2aa4f96b2c64f0941e16beeef5cbba:0

value
57396359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efbe036423c9a20509af6b1be8c5b07b7b4a111 OP_EQUAL
address
MDeBrxooUKVZVxyG8A5wD2w953wMhMTWv5
transaction
ec1878cbe98cd5fe0d43edd332a22b0dcc2aa4f96b2c64f0941e16beeef5cbba
spent
true